Summary
The article announces the release of the first full episode of "Regular Show: The Lost Tapes" on YouTube, titled "Fix That Tape" & "Skip's Luau." It celebrates the return of J.G. Quintel's animated series, highlighting that the episode is now available for fans to watch on the platform.
